- I've looked, and looked, but I can't find *any* old copies of libc.2.2.2!
- Until someone re-compiles X and TeX with the new libraries, I need a copy
- of that lib file! :( Can someone point me in the right direction?
-
- -Dave
-
-
- Get disk-7 from the SLS dist. It contains gcc2.2.2, including libc2.2.2
